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
chore(deps): bump grpcio and grpcio-tools to 1.57.0 in /backend (#717)
Bumps [grpcio-tools](https://github.com/grpc/grpc) from 1.51.1 to 1.57.0. <details> <summary>Release notes</summary> <p><em>Sourced from <a href="https://github.com/grpc/grpc/releases">grpcio-tools's releases</a>.</em></p> <blockquote> <h2>Release v1.57.0</h2> <p>This is release 1.57.0 (<a href="https://github.com/grpc/grpc/blob/master/doc/g_stands_for.md">grounded</a>) of gRPC Core.</p> <p>For gRPC documentation, see <a href="https://grpc.io/">grpc.io</a>. For previous releases, see <a href="https://github.com/grpc/grpc/releases">Releases</a>.</p> <p>This release contains refinements, improvements, and bug fixes, with highlights listed below.</p> <h2>Core</h2> <ul> <li>[EventEngine] Change <code>GetDNSResolver</code> to return <code>absl::StatusOr<std::unique_ptr<DNSResolver>></code>. (<a href="https://redirect.github.com/grpc/grpc/pull/33744">#33744</a>)</li> <li>[deps] Remove libuv dependency. (<a href="https://redirect.github.com/grpc/grpc/pull/33748">#33748</a>)</li> <li>[ssl] Fix SSL stack to handle large handshake messages whose length exceeds the BIO buffer size. (<a href="https://redirect.github.com/grpc/grpc/pull/33638">#33638</a>)</li> <li>[BoringSSL] Update third_party/boringssl-with-bazel. (<a href="https://redirect.github.com/grpc/grpc/pull/33690">#33690</a>)</li> <li>[iomgr][EventEngine] Improve server handling of file descriptor exhaustion. (<a href="https://redirect.github.com/grpc/grpc/pull/33656">#33656</a>)</li> <li>[ruby] experimental client side fork support. (<a href="https://redirect.github.com/grpc/grpc/pull/33430">#33430</a>)</li> <li>[core] Add a channel argument to set DSCP on streams. (<a href="https://redirect.github.com/grpc/grpc/pull/28322">#28322</a>)</li> <li>[xDS LB] xDS pick first support. (<a href="https://redirect.github.com/grpc/grpc/pull/33540">#33540</a>)</li> <li>[tls] Remove use of SSL_CTX_set_client_CA_list for TLS server credentials. (<a href="https://redirect.github.com/grpc/grpc/pull/33558">#33558</a>)</li> <li>[EventEngine] Simplify <code>EventEngine::DNSResolver</code> API. (<a href="https://redirect.github.com/grpc/grpc/pull/33459">#33459</a>)</li> <li>[iomgr][Windows] Return proper error code to client when connection is reset. (<a href="https://redirect.github.com/grpc/grpc/pull/33502">#33502</a>)</li> <li>[fork] simplify Fork::SetResetChildPollingEngineFunc to fix nested forking. (<a href="https://redirect.github.com/grpc/grpc/pull/33495">#33495</a>)</li> <li>[lb pick_first] Enable random shuffling of address list. (<a href="https://redirect.github.com/grpc/grpc/pull/33254">#33254</a>)</li> <li>[HTTP2] Fix inconsistencies in keepalive configuration. (<a href="https://redirect.github.com/grpc/grpc/pull/33428">#33428</a>)</li> <li>[c-ares] Upgrade c-ares dependency to 1.19.1. (<a href="https://redirect.github.com/grpc/grpc/pull/33392">#33392</a>)</li> <li>[Rls] de-experimentalize RLS in XDS. (<a href="https://redirect.github.com/grpc/grpc/pull/33290">#33290</a>)</li> </ul> <h2>C++</h2> <ul> <li>[otel] Add bazel dependency. (<a href="https://redirect.github.com/grpc/grpc/pull/33548">#33548</a>)</li> </ul> <h2>C#</h2> <ul> <li>[csharp] Include correct build of Grpc.Tools in nightly packages. (<a href="https://redirect.github.com/grpc/grpc/pull/33595">#33595</a>)</li> <li>[csharp] reintroduce base_namespace experimental option to C# (with a patch). (<a href="https://redirect.github.com/grpc/grpc/pull/33535">#33535</a>)</li> </ul> <h2>Objective-C</h2> <ul> <li>[Protobuf] Upgrade third_party/protobuf to 23.4. (<a href="https://redirect.github.com/grpc/grpc/pull/33695">#33695</a>)</li> </ul> <h2>Python</h2> <ul> <li>[posix] Enable systemd sockets for libsystemd>=233. (<a href="https://redirect.github.com/grpc/grpc/pull/32671">#32671</a>)</li> <li>[python O11Y] Initial Implementation. (<a href="https://redirect.github.com/grpc/grpc/pull/32974">#32974</a>)</li> </ul> <!-- raw HTML omitted --> </blockquote> <p>... (truncated)</p> </details> <details> <summary>Commits</summary> <ul>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/a61640173d00b63e0b55ad61915a9b1708e12d27"><code>a616401</code></a> [Release] Bump version to 1.57.0 (on v1.57.x branch) (<a href="https://redirect.github.com/grpc/grpc/issues/34008">#34008</a>)</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/53053479f9df8182bd91e762db7851e703ab120e"><code>5305347</code></a> [v1.57.x][Interop] Backport Python image update (<a href="https://redirect.github.com/grpc/grpc/issues/33868">#33868</a>)</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/dfae18fd2f443f8e24cd0c3f9dc9917d5e58268a"><code>dfae18f</code></a> [ruby] backport "[ruby] remove unnecessary background thread startup wait log...</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/c1285fe4829f6843be1db738aabb07ce838e7b7e"><code>c1285fe</code></a> [backport][test] Run PHP distribtests with make -j8 (<a href="https://redirect.github.com/grpc/grpc/issues/33831">#33831</a>) (<a href="https://redirect.github.com/grpc/grpc/issues/33834">#33834</a>)</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/74d8f5c332616d1ba3b49212814e91d8860b1612"><code>74d8f5c</code></a> [Release] Bump version to 1.57.0-pre1 (on v1.57.x branch) (<a href="https://redirect.github.com/grpc/grpc/issues/33826">#33826</a>)</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/1e904e82bd89c919ee09d5bca30497ecb3b1e2ed"><code>1e904e8</code></a> [PSM Interop] Legacy tests: fix xDS test client build (v1.57.x backport) (<a href="https://redirect.github.com/grpc/grpc/issues/33">#33</a>...</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/19ca737da631700669a14dd87c4a987e899351b9"><code>19ca737</code></a> [Release] Bump core version to 34.0.0 for upcoming release (<a href="https://redirect.github.com/grpc/grpc/issues/33800">#33800</a>)</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/abdeffc4af8bfa5889a872c99e863dca76aca439"><code>abdeffc</code></a> [test] Run PHP distribtests with -j 2 instead of 4 (<a href="https://redirect.github.com/grpc/grpc/issues/33795">#33795</a>)</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/ef770e584820e1b68ac29a7fcc8cac405f9cdb15"><code>ef770e5</code></a> [promises] Promise based filter needs to set context before finalization (<a href="https://redirect.github.com/grpc/grpc/issues/33">#33</a>...</li> <li><a href="https://github.com/grpc/grpc/commit/3d9f2d8f77a65fe803035580a6f8786f0cb0db77"><code>3d9f2d8</code></a> [ruby] improve possible error message in postfork parent (<a href="https://redirect.github.com/grpc/grpc/issues/33791">#33791</a>)</li> <li>Additional commits viewable in <a href="https://github.com/grpc/grpc/compare/v1.51.1...v1.57.0">compare view</a></li> </ul> </details> <br /> [![Dependabot compatibility score](https://dependabot-badges.githubapp.com/badges/compatibility_score?dependency-name=grpcio-tools&package-manager=pip&previous-version=1.51.1&new-version=1.57.0)](https://docs.github.com/en/github/managing-security-vulnerabilities/about-dependabot-security-updates#about-compatibility-scores)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`. [//]: # (dependabot-automerge-start) [//]: # (dependabot-automerge-end) --- <details> <summary>Dependabot commands and options</summary> <br /> You can trigger Dependabot actions by commenting on this PR: - `@dependabot rebase` will rebase this PR - `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it - `@dependabot merge` will merge this PR after your CI passes on it - `@dependabot squash and merge` will squash and merge this PR after your CI passes on it - `@dependabot cancel merge` will cancel a previously requested merge and block automerging - `@dependabot reopen` will reopen this PR if it is closed - `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ually - `@dependabot show <dependency name> ignore conditions` will show all of the ignore conditions of the specified dependency - `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self) - `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self) </details> --------- Signed-off-by: dependabot[bot] <support@github.com> Signed-off-by: Olivier Léobal <olivier.leobal@owkin.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: Olivier Léobal <olivier.leobal@owkin.com>
- Loading branch information